media: atomisp: get rid of most checks for ISP2401 version
authorMauro Carvalho Chehab <mchehab+huawei@kernel.org>
Thu, 30 Apr 2020 11:56:47 +0000 (13:56 +0200)
committerMauro Carvalho Chehab <mchehab+huawei@kernel.org>
Wed, 20 May 2020 10:32:20 +0000 (12:32 +0200)
There are lots of places inside this driver checking for
ISP2400/ISP2401 verison. Get rid of most of those, while
keep building for both.

Most of stuff in this patch is trivial to solve.
